What is a part time Dynamics 365 Finance professional?

A Part Time Dynamics 365 Finance professional is someone who works on a part-time basis to implement, manage, or support Microsoft Dynamics 365 Finance solutions for organizations. Their responsibilities may include configuring financial modules, assisting with system integration, providing end-user support, and ensuring accurate financial reporting. These professionals often work with accounting teams and IT departments to optimize financial processes, improve efficiency, and maintain compliance. Part-time roles offer flexibility, making them suitable for organizations with limited needs or individuals seeking work-life balance.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time Dynamics 365 Finance professional?

To thrive as a Part Time Dynamics 365 Finance professional, you need a solid understanding of accounting principles, financial processes, and experience with Microsoft Dynamics 365 Finance, often supported by a degree in finance, accounting, or a related field. Familiarity with ERP systems, financial reporting tools, and potentially Microsoft certifications such as the Dynamics 365 Finance Functional Consultant Associate is highly valuable. Strong analytical thinking, attention to detail, and effective communication skills help you collaborate with stakeholders and address financial challenges. These competencies ensure accurate financial management, efficient system utilization, and successful support of business objectives in a flexible, part-time capacity.

What is the difference between Part Time Dynamics 365 Finance vs Part Time Dynamics 365 Supply Chain Management?

AspectPart Time Dynamics 365 FinancePart Time Dynamics 365 Supply Chain Management
Primary FocusFinancial management, accounting, budgetingSupply chain operations, inventory, logistics
Required SkillsFinancial reporting, budgeting, general ledgerInventory management, procurement, warehouse management
Work EnvironmentFinance departments, accounting firmsLogistics companies, manufacturing firms
CertificationsDynamics 365 Finance certifications, financial acumenDynamics 365 Supply Chain certifications, logistics knowledge

Both roles involve working with Dynamics 365 but focus on different business areas. The Finance role centers on financial processes, while the Supply Chain role emphasizes logistics and inventory management. Your choice depends on your expertise and career interests within the Dynamics 365 ecosystem.

What are some typical challenges faced by part time Dynamics 365 Finance professionals, and how can they be addressed?

Part-time Dynamics 365 Finance professionals often encounter challenges such as limited time for project onboarding and keeping up with frequent system updates. Since the role may involve collaborating with full-time team members across different time zones or schedules, clear communication and proactive time management are essential. Leveraging collaboration tools, maintaining detailed documentation, and prioritizing tasks can help overcome these hurdles and ensure smooth project delivery.

Mission of Role/Position Summary:

The Finance and Administration Section Chief (FC) is responsible for the execution and maintenance of documentation related to the purchase of equipment, services, and commodities by the State Emergency Response Team (SERT) to meet the response and recovery needs of the SERT and disaster survivors. 

Tasks, Duties, and Responsibilities:

Reasonable accommodation will be made to enable individuals with disabilities to perform the following essential functions:

  • Oversee the EOC Finance desk, supervising Purchasing, Fiscal, Travel, and Budget Units.
  • Develop staffing patterns to support SERT activities.
  • Track event costs with state finance offices and compile daily cost estimates.
  • Report mission costs to the SERT Chief and SCO, ensuring sufficient budget and federal funds.
  • Purchase necessary items for SERT and secure food vendor contracts for SEOC meals.
  • Monitor and document personnel overtime, updating request statuses and resolving issues with the SERT Chief.
  • Support SERT demobilization with financial closeouts, attend meetings, and ensure timely completion of the Situation Report and Incident Action Plan.
  • All other duties as assigned.
